The ingredients needed to make Taylor's Chili:
  1. Make ready chili
  2. Get 1 tbsp achiote oil, recipe attached
  3. Take 2 tbsp tomato paste
  4. Take 1 lb beef stew meat, cut into small bites
  5. Prepare 2 cup dark red kidney beans, cooked
  6. Make ready 1 1/2 cup diced yellow onion
  7. Get 1 can, fire roasted tomatoes, 15 ounces
  8. Make ready 1 tsp garlic powder
  9. Make ready 1 tbsp smoked paprika
  10. Make ready 1 tbsp chili powder
  11. Take 1 tsp salt
  12. Make ready 1 tbsp cumin
  13. Get 1 tsp unsweetened cocoa powder
  14. Make ready 1 tbsp worcestershire sauce
  15. Make ready 2 cup beef broth

Instructions to make Taylor's Chili:
  1. In a large stock pot over medium heat, add achiote oil and heat up oil. Add beef and sprinkle some of the salt over beef now. Brown beef. - - https://cookpad.com/us/recipes/365166-achiote-oil-or-annato-seed-oil
  2. Set cooked beef aside.
  3. In same pot add onions and a bit of hot water to release the caramelized bits on the bottom of the pan from the meat. Cook onions for 2 minutes.
  4. Add to the onions the tomato paste and cook for 1 minute.
  5. Return beef to pot. Add in broth. Stir.
  6. Add in all the spices.
  7. Add in fire roasted tomatoes, beans.
  8. Stir to combine, lower heat to medium low and simmer for one hour, covered.
